Mastering Lucid Dreaming: Enhancing Awareness and Controlling the Dream Experience

In this section, we will explore the fascinating realm of lucid dreaming and delve into techniques that can help you become aware within your dreams and gain control over your dream experience. Lucid dreaming is an extraordinary phenomenon where an individual becomes conscious within their dreams, thus allowing them to actively participate and manipulate their dream environment. By delving into the methods and exercises discussed here, you can unlock the potential to explore inner worlds and harness the power of your own mind.

1. Reality Checks: One effective method to become aware within your dreams is to establish a habit of performing reality checks throughout your waking hours. By regularly questioning the nature of reality and actively testing your surroundings, you can create a habitual pattern that extends into the dream state. This will enable you to question the authenticity of your dream environment, triggering the realization that you are, in fact, dreaming.

2. Mindfulness Meditation: Cultivating mindfulness during your waking hours can significantly enhance your ability to recognize dreams as you experience them. Mindfulness meditation trains your mind to be fully present in the moment, which can carry over to your dream awareness. By incorporating mindfulness techniques into your daily routine and applying them to your dream experiences, you can develop a heightened level of self-awareness while dreaming.

3. Keeping a Dream Journal: Maintaining a dream journal can serve as a valuable tool in becoming aware within your dreams. By recording your dreams immediately upon waking, you encourage the brain to acknowledge the importance of dream experiences. This practice not only aids in dream recall but also helps you identify recurring themes, patterns, and inconsistencies within your dreams, paving the way for increased self-awareness during the dream state.

4. Mnemonic Induction of Lucid Dreams (MILD): MILD is a technique that involves affirmations and visualization before sleep to induce lucid dreaming. By repeatedly stating the intention to recognize that you are dreaming and mentally visualizing yourself becoming aware within a dream, you enhance your likelihood of achieving lucidity. Combined with reality checks and a dream journal, MILD can significantly increase your chances of becoming aware within your dreams.

Memory Consolidation during REM Sleep: The Role of Dream-related Experiences

Memory Consolidation during REM Sleep: The Role of Dream-related Experiences

In this section, we explore the intricate relationship between the process of memory consolidation and Rapid Eye Movement (REM) sleep, shedding light on how dream-related experiences contribute to this phenomenon.

During REM sleep, a unique stage of the sleep cycle characterized by rapid eye movements and vivid dreaming, the brain actively consolidates and integrates memories acquired during waking hours. Memory consolidation involves the transformation of short-term memories into more stable, long-term memories, ensuring their retention and accessibility over time.

REM sleep has been found to play a crucial role in this process of memory consolidation. Neuroscientific studies have revealed that the activity patterns within the brain during REM sleep mirror those observed during initial learning and encoding. This suggests that the replaying of neural circuitry during REM sleep serves as a mechanism for strengthening the connections among neurons involved in memory encoding.

Furthermore, the content of dreams during REM sleep seems to reflect and reinforce the memories being consolidated. Research has shown that dream-related experiences often involve mentally rehearsing and reactivating the same neural pathways associated with the learning experience. These dream narratives may serve as a form of repeated practice or rehearsal, further enhancing memory consolidation by reinforcing the synaptic connections involved in memory formation.

It is worth noting that not all dreams are directly related to the day's experiences, as dreams can also be influenced by a variety of other factors such as emotions, needs, and desires. However, when dreams do align with recent experiences, they can contribute to the consolidation and integration of memories, potentially enhancing overall learning and cognitive abilities.

FAQ

What is the connection between dreaming and psychology?

The connection between dreaming and psychology is that studying dreams can provide insight into various psychological processes, such as memory consolidation, emotional regulation, and problem-solving.

Can dreaming help in understanding one's emotions?

Yes, dreaming can help in understanding one's emotions. Dreams often reflect the dreamer's emotions, desires, and fears, offering a glimpse into their subconscious mind.

How do psychologists interpret dream symbolism?

Psychologists interpret dream symbolism through various theories, such as Freud's psychoanalytic theory and Jung's theory of archetypes. They believe that symbols in dreams represent hidden meanings and unconscious desires.

What role does dreaming play in memory consolidation?

Dreaming plays a crucial role in memory consolidation. During sleep, the brain processes and stores information from the day, solidifying memories and enhancing learning.

Is there a connection between dreaming and problem-solving?

Yes, there is a connection between dreaming and problem-solving. Dreams can provide creative insights and solutions to unresolved problems, as the mind continues to work on them during sleep.
